More Light, Less Noise
A
delegation of well-meaning patriots tried to impress
upon President Abraham Lincoln the gravity of the American
Civil War.* They implied that his administration
was neither as wise nor as proficient as it ought to
be. He listened carefully, and then responded
with a memorable anecdote...
He told them that he once had a neighbor who found
himself in a tight situation. He was traveling home
one DARK and rainy night. There were few bridges in
the country and he came to a stream that he would have
to wade across. But because of the darkness and the
rain, he couldn't see well enough to know just where
to cross.
Lightning
flashed and he saw his way for the briefest
moment. But the man was perplexed because there
seemed to be more thunder than lightning. He was
convinced that every lightning flash was followed by
several loud peals of thunder. The poor man just stood
at the edge of the stream in his confusion about how
to proceed. He finally prayed,"O Lord, if it's
just the same to you, give me more light and less
noise." The delegation clearly got the
point that the president needed more solutions and
less complaining - more LIGHT
and less NOISE!
